Nueces County Appraisal District’s (CAD) formal and informal hearing results are displayed below: The Nueces CAD total tax savings in 2022 of $28 million is more than the 2021 total property tax savings of $25 million. Property owners in Nueces County protested 28,460 accounts’ taxable value in 2022. 36% of the property tax protests filed with the Appraisal Review Board (ARB) and 1% of the informal protests were successful in Nueces County. Homeowners in Nueces CAD saved $4.8 million in property tax protests via the ARB and $0.26 million in informal protests. In Nueces County, for the Tax savings from Formal Protests, the total protests have increased from just above 7 million in 2020 to almost 11 million for 2022. The percentage of Parcels Protested in Nueces County was at a low in 2020 with 10% but has constantly increased with 13% by 2022. August 2023 Total property tax savings from Nueces County informal and formal hearings were $9.8 million in 2021.
July 2023 Protests at the Nueces County Appraisal Review Board in 2021 generated a total of $383 million in tax assessment reduction, generating an estimated $9.5 million in property tax savings.
June 2023 Nueces County Appraisal District informal hearing settlements in 2021 reduced assessed values by $8.3 million, generating an estimated $209,674 in property tax savings.
May 2023 Nueces County Appraisal District resolved 13,295 accounts informally in 2021 and 77 included a reduction in value, or 1% of informal settlements were successful in obtaining a lower value.
April 2023 Nueces County property owners filed 23,616 property tax protests with Nueces County Appraisal District in 2021. The market value protested was $16 billion or 34% of the total market value.
